This image shows a refined funeral wreath arranged in a flawless circle, standing out clearly against a simple white background, as if freshly completed on a workbench in West Brompton. The wreath is densely built from fine sprays of baby's breath, their countless tiny white blooms woven together so closely they form a velvety, cloud-like ring. Sitting gracefully among this mass of Gypsophila are larger lisianthus flowers, each one a focal point of gentle colour and movement. The lisianthus petals are predominantly white, with soft ruffling at the edges and an elegant wash of lavender to deep purple tracing their rims and veins. Some of these blossoms are fully open, displaying layered petals that fold and curl inward, framing darker centres that add quiet depth. Scattered between them are half-open buds and slender, pale green tips, giving the arrangement a sense of fresh growth and ongoing life amid remembrance. The centre of the wreath is an intentional, open space, creating a symbolic circle that many families in West Brompton choose to represent continuity and eternal love when saying goodbye to a loved one. Under neutral, even lighting, the textures are clearly defined-the airy dots of baby's breath, the smooth, silky lisianthus petals, and subtle hints of creamy yellow at the base of some buds. The overall palette of white and purple feels gentle and dignified, perfect for funerals, memorial gatherings, or quiet tributes delivered to addresses around Old Brompton Road or near West Brompton station. Though understated, the arrangement carries a profound sense of peace, solace, and respectful farewell.

The Warm Embrace Wreath from West Brompton Florist is a gentle and elegant tribute, thoughtfully designed to express your deepest condolences. Soft white and rich purple lisianthus are carefully arranged with delicate gypsophila to create a serene, comforting wreath suitable for any heartfelt funeral or memorial service.

This floral wreath symbolises love, remembrance and peace, offering a warm embrace when words are hard to find. Available in three sizes - Original (30cm / 12"), Deluxe (36cm / 14") and Grand (41cm / 16") - you can choose the perfect scale for the service or tribute you have in mind. The Deluxe size is pictured to help you visualise the arrangement.

Handcrafted in West Brompton by our skilled florists, each wreath is made fresh to order using premium, seasonal flowers. Where necessary, we may substitute blooms with similar flowers of equal or superior quality, maintaining the same colour palette and overall style.
